NORMAN, Okla. — Oklahoma quarterback John Mateer, one of the nation’s top players in the early weeks of the season, will have surgery to repair an injury to his throwing hand.
Oklahoma coach Brent Venables said Mateer, a transfer from Washington State who has led the Sooners to wins over Top 25 teams Michigan and Auburn, will have the surgery on his right hand on Wednesday.
He is expected to return this season.
